Are Birds Arboreal Animals. In the amazon, numerous animals such as snakes, frogs as well as certain mammals are strictly arboreal, spending their entire life in the tree tops. Arboreal locomotion is the locomotion of animals in trees. There are thousands of species that live in trees, including monkeys, koalas, possums, sloths, various rodents, parrots, chameleons, geckos, tree snakes and a variety of insects. Arboreal birds have feet and claws that have evolved to grip and climb trees and some have toes that have adapted to enable them climb down as well as up, such as nuthatches.
